You need a PLAN to deal with duplicates
Here's the thing about duplicate records: No matter what you do, you'll never get rid of them completely, because humans are human. Whether it's a staff member creating a duplicate record because they forgot to check if the record exists, or it's a customer who doesn't want to take the time to reset his password and just creates another record with a different email address, duplicates are going to happen.
And because duplicates are inevitable, you have to have a plan for dealing with them. Here are some suggestions:
- Create data integrity reports that will help you identify potential duplicate records, and run those reports consistently. ("Consistently" means at least once a month, if not more often.) And make sure someone (or several someones) on staff has responsibility for cleaning up this data.
- Make it everyone's job on staff to identify potential duplicates whenever they are using the database and make sure you have a clear process for how those duplicate records are reported. And make sure someone (or several someones) on staff has responsibility for cleaning up this data.
- And did I mention to make sure someone (or several someones) on staff has responsibility for cleaning up this data?
Managing duplicate records is a journey, not a destination. No matter how good your technology is, like weeds in a garden, duplicate records are going to appear. So you have to have a plan for dealing with them, not just now, but always.
Wes's Wednesday Wisdom Archives
Data integrity reports
Data integrity reports I speak and write a lot about data integrity reports. So I […]
The most important training tip
The most important training tip I’ve been sitting in a lot of database training sessions […]
Be careful about getting tangled
Be careful about getting tangled “We had done a lot to tangle ourselves up.” – […]
Discipline. Always discipline.
Discipline. Always discipline. I’ve been producing a newsletter in some form for over 25 years […]
Simpler is better
Simpler is better Recently, a client of mine was discussing how they manage membership reinstatements. […]
Baby steps
Baby Steps A journey of a thousand miles begins with a single step. You have […]
Sometimes what you’re using IS the best option
Sometimes what you’re using IS the best option I love technology and I’m inherently lazy, […]
Do they hate the system?
Do they hate the system? When an association asks me for help finding a new […]
Artificial Intelligence is the next revolution in data management
Artificial Intelligence is the next revolution in data management I’ve been in the data management […]
There’s always gonna be something
There’s always gonna be something I’ve been consulting for 26 years now and I’m still […]